News summary

Australian punter Josh Green, who played for Oregon State, was selected eighth overall by the Hamilton Tiger-Cats in the first round of the Canadian Football League's global draft, a process reserved for players born outside the U.S. and Canada. Green, originally from Adelaide, Australia, played 29 games at Oregon State, averaging 44.7 yards per punt and placing 27 punts inside the 20-yard line. His standout 2024 season included an average of 47.2 yards per punt and a season-long 68-yarder. The draft saw a total of eight Australian punters selected, highlighting the growing international influence in the CFL. Green's selection marks a significant step in his professional football career after transferring from Laney College and improving his performance each season at OSU.
